Understanding Your Skin Type

The first step towards radiant skin is identifying your skin type. Is it oily, dry, combination, or sensitive? Knowing your skin type allows you to choose products and routines specifically tailored to your needs. Oily skin often benefits from oil-free cleansers and light moisturizers, while dry skin needs richer, hydrating products. Combination skin requires a balanced approach, addressing both oily and dry areas. Sensitive skin needs gentle, hypoallergenic formulations.

Building a Skincare Routine

A consistent skincare routine is crucial for achieving radiant skin. A basic routine should include:

  • Cleansing: Cleanse your face twice daily, once in the morning and once at night, to remove dirt, oil, and makeup. Choose a cleanser that suits your skin type.
  • Exfoliation: Exfoliate 1-2 times a week to remove dead skin cells and reveal brighter, smoother skin. Choose a gentle exfoliant, either physical (scrub) or chemical (AHAs/BHAs).
  • Treatment: Incorporate a serum targeting specific concerns like acne, hyperpigmentation, or wrinkles. Serums deliver concentrated active ingredients directly to the skin.
  • Moisturizing: Moisturize your skin daily, even if it's oily, to maintain its hydration levels. Choose a moisturizer suitable for your skin type.
  • Sunscreen: Apply sunscreen with an SPF of 30 or higher every morning, even on cloudy days, to protect your skin from harmful UV rays. Sun damage is a major contributor to premature aging and skin problems.

Holistic Approaches to Radiant Skin

Beyond your skincare routine, several holistic approaches can contribute to radiant skin:

  • Diet: A healthy diet rich in fruits, vegetables, and antioxidants supports skin health from within. Hydration is also crucial; drink plenty of water throughout the day.
  • Sleep: Aim for 7-8 hours of quality sleep each night. During sleep, your body repairs and regenerates, including your skin.
  • Stress Management: Chronic stress can negatively impact skin health. Practice stress-reducing techniques like yoga, meditation, or spending time in nature.
  • Regular Exercise: Exercise improves blood circulation, delivering oxygen and nutrients to the skin, promoting a healthy glow.

Addressing Specific Skin Concerns

Different skin concerns require different approaches. For acne, consider products containing salicylic acid or benzoyl peroxide. For hyperpigmentation, look for products with ingredients like vitamin C or niacinamide. For wrinkles, retinol or peptides may be beneficial. Remember to consult with a dermatologist for personalized recommendations.
